USS LCS-102, World War II museum ship in Vallejo, United States.

USS LCS-102 is a landing craft support vessel measuring 158 feet long and equipped with a 3-inch gun, twin 40mm cannons, and rocket launchers for combat operations. This type of ship provided fire support for infantry landings and close-in defense during amphibious assaults.

Built in Portland in 1945, this ship saw action at Okinawa, one of the war's largest Pacific battles. After the war, it passed to the Japanese Navy and later to Thailand, serving under different names until eventually returning to United States waters.

The vessel represents how the United States Navy used smaller support ships during Pacific operations and what tasks these crews performed in combat zones. Walking through it, you notice the tight spaces where sailors worked and lived during their missions.

The ship is located at the former Mare Island Naval Shipyard and opens to visitors on several days each week. Touring it involves climbing stairs and moving through tight corridors, so wear comfortable shoes and be prepared for outdoor conditions on the dock.

The ship is a rare surviving example of Pacific War technology, displaying how rapidly naval weapons evolved during combat operations. Its journey through three nations under different names tells a story of how conflicts reshaped military forces across continents.
